Training and Development Goals and Objectives

The training and development department has a simple target. It has to ensure that all employees know the basics required to conduct the job efficiently and smoothly. Most training and development departments do not focus on the leadership development programs or talent development because the specialized small unit takes care of them. The T&D department is focused on the mass population in the organization.

The training unit is responsible for the basic know-how of the business that makes the business agile and profitable. The goals for the training and development department follow changes in the business and HR Strategy, usually.

The business strategy defines the requirement of the organization to be successful in the future. It does not define just products and services; it describes sales channels and the way how the company communicates with clients and customers. It does determine how the employee should behave and what skills and competencies are essential.

The clear link between the business strategy and training needs and requirements makes planning of T&D goals and objectives easier. All employees can see an explicit link, and they can identify the role of individual courses in the general vision of the company. The department usually runs three kinds of training courses, and the goals and objectives should follow the structure:

  • hard skills;
  • sales skills;
  • soft skills.

The successful and modern organization always has a clear focus on hard skills of employees. It takes care of the knowledge of basic product and process management skills. Each employee has to be able to draw a process and measure key KPIs. Everyone has to understand to basic performance reports, and each employee has to find potential gaps. The Training and Development department has to take over the clear ownership of all hard skills courses in the organization. It has to design a clear methodology and certificate all internal trainers. This is a clear objective for the unit.

The organization without sales volumes is dead. The success of the company is always built on the success of the sales team. It is the only way how to bring healthy cash into the business. Each successful organization invests in the development of the unique sales skills training. It does not buy the generic content from the market.

It designs the program that turns each employee into a real sales person and advocate of the company. It is a goal for the training department to develop such an extremely competitive course.

Last driver of targets and objectives for the training department are the competitive and entertaining soft skills courses. The organization needs employees who communicate, share ideas and build the diverse team. Most people have skills to become friends, and they are indeed social animals.

However, the soft skills training can improve their skills and competencies. Most organizations offer an essential set of training, but they do not refresh it often. The regular update of the training menu is always a good target for the department.
